Greenville annexes GTA maintenance facility at 205 Arcadia Drive
Summary
The City Council voted to annex about 26.58 acres at 205 Arcadia Drive and zone it CV; proponents said city services and emergency response for the Greenville Transit Authority and Greenlink staff will improve, and the GTA will continue to operate the facility.
Greenville City Council voted to annex approximately 26.58 acres at 205 Arcadia Drive into the city and to assign a CV zoning designation, an ordinance the council approved by roll call vote during its meeting. Supporters said annexation will give the city jurisdictional oversight and improve emergency response access to the Greenville Transit Authority maintenance facility located there.
